10,000 miles KLR650
Review by
Ron Korsh
from
Longmont, CO
on
9/23/2012
Put the K270 on as the front tire before riding to Prudhoe Bay. KLR was loaded, payload was about 370# with me plus gear. After I got back with 8,000 miles it was showing wear. Blocks were wearing in a wedged shape. Flipped the tire around and got another 2,000 miles and the tire is still not completely worn out. I'll replace it now because I like more tread. Great value, $100 worth of tire for $50.
